Foundation Slab Construction in Greenville, SC
Foundation slab construction involves creating a solid, level base that supports the entire structure of a building or addition. This service is essential for residential projects such as new homes, garages, or additions, providing stability and durability to the property. Property owners typically want to understand the materials used, the construction process, and how the foundation will impact the longevity of the building. Properly constructed slabs help prevent issues like settling, cracking, or water intrusion, ensuring the property remains secure and functional for years to come.
Before requesting foundation slab construction, property owners often seek information about site preparation, soil conditions, and drainage considerations. They may also want to know about the types of slabs available, such as monolithic or post-tensioned, and how these choices suit specific property needs. Understanding the scope of work, including excavation, reinforcement, and pouring techniques, helps homeowners make informed decisions and ensures the foundation will meet the structural requirements of their project.

Foundation Slab Construction Questions
What is a foundation slab? A foundation slab is a flat concrete surface that serves as the base for a building’s floor, providing stability and support.
What types of projects require a foundation slab? Residential homes, garages, and small commercial buildings often use slabs as their foundation base.
What should property owners consider before construction? Proper site preparation, soil conditions, and drainage are important factors for a durable slab foundation.
How long does a foundation slab typically last? When properly constructed, a foundation slab can last for many decades with minimal issues.
